Nuarl N6 Pro2

The Nuarl N6 Pro2 is a mid-priced true wireless earbud that prioritizes natural, balanced audio with a warm tonality that stands out for its realism. It delivers strong bass and clear resolution, though its larger build and limited feature set may not suit everyone. Overall, it's a solid pick for those who value sound above all else at this price point.

Sony WF-1000XM4

The Sony WF-1000XM4 are high-end true wireless earbuds that excel in active noise cancellation and sound quality, with a compact 6mm driver and support for high-resolution LDAC streaming. They provide about 8 hours of playback per charge, extendable to 24 hours with the case, and include handy features like multipoint connectivity and quick charging. Their IPX4 rating makes them suitable for workouts, though the overall design is a bit bulky for some ears.
